IDEA 的使用(快捷键、代码自动补全、括号对齐的方式)

Java IDE 工具不是只有一个 Eclipse,还有同样十分优秀的 IDEA。

0. 常用快捷键

查看与设置:【File】⇒ 【Settings】⇒ 【Keymap】

  • back/forward:ctrl + alt + ←/→
    • 其设置所在的位置:Main menu ⇒ Navigate
  • 删除当前行:ctrl+y,复制行:ctrl+d;
  • ctrl + shift + t:创建单元测试;
  • 类似 eclipse 的大纲显示 ctrl + o(outline)的快捷键为:ctrl + f12
  • 自动补全(code completion):ctrl + shift + space;

1. 代码及函数自动补全

IntelliJ 创建main函数快捷

  • ps 开头:public static
    • psvm:public static void main
  • for:迭代循环;
    • iter:冒号迭代;
  • so:System.out
    • sout:System.out.print

2. 括号对齐的方式

IntelliJ IDEA设置代码括号对齐方式

Intelli IDEA 默认的对齐方式:括号与函数名在一行(same line)。如果想改成 C/C++ 风格的括号独占一行的形式,设置步骤如下:

File->Setting->Editor->Code Style->Java⇒ 右侧选项卡找到“Wrapping and Braces”

2. 基本设置

  • 设置编码,【File】⇒ 【Settings】⇒ 【File Encoding】,如下图所示,在三处地方均需设置文件编码为 UTF-8:

    IDEA 的使用(快捷键、代码自动补全、括号对齐的方式)